Erik Todd Dellums (born September 23, 1964) is an American actor and narrator. On television, he is known for playing the drug kingpin Luther Mahoney on Homicide: Life on the Street (1996 - 1998) and Dr. Randall Frazier on The Wire (2002 - 2004).
